Is Arizona Sunset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is extremely safe. Arizona Sunset in Tucson, AZ has a safety grade of A+. The overall crime index is 8, which is 92%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Tucson average (crime index 120), Arizona Sunset is 112% lower in overall crime. This neighborhood is significantly safer than Tucson as a whole, making it an attractive option for safety-conscious residents.
Looking at specific crime types, robbery is the most elevated concern (index: 136, 36% above average), while assault is the lowest risk (index: 5). Violent crime is a particular area of concern relative to property crime in this neighborhood.
